Consumer protection authority begins suo motu action against 41 restaurants for levying service charge

Business To Business, New Delhi, 20th July, 2026:    The Central Consumer Protection Authority (CCPA) has initiated suo motu action against 41 restaurants across the country for automatically adding service charges to customers' bills, terming the practice a violation of consumer rights and an unfair trade practice.
Consumer Affairs Minister Pralhad Joshi said the CCPA has reiterated that the payment of a service charge is voluntary and entirely at the discretion of the customer. He added that the authority has imposed penalties on restaurants found violating the guidelines.
The CCPA has also directed the erring establishments to immediately discontinue the automatic levy of service charges on customer bills.
